#216db5 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#216db5 is composed of 12.9% red, 42.7% green and 71%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 81.8% cyan, 39.8% magenta, 0% yellow and 29% black. It has a hue angle of 209.2 degrees, a saturation of 69.2% and a lightness of 42%. #216db5 color hex could be obtained by blending #42daff with #00006b. Closest websafe color is: #3366cc.

#216db5 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#216db5 has RGB values of R:33, G:109, B:181 and CMYK values of C:0.82, M:0.4, Y:0, K:0.29. Its decimal value is 2190773.

Shades and Tints of #216db5
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#03090f is the darkest color, while #fefeff is the lightest one.

Tones of #216db5
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#636b73 is the less saturated color, while #006ed6 is the most saturated one.
